I believe in the temperature and trough relief but still kind of feeling some hesitancy with any qpf forecast. It's almost mid August and if the models were right with qpf early month we'd be sitting at 2-3" already but so far 0.41". It's better off taking the low end, even this past week it was nice having any rain and clouds but the totals overall for the state is somewhat lackluster. That's just the background state and drought making a mark.

Better (relative) rains will likely come when the PVa/gradient shifts south with the seasons.
